Perspection vs RudderStack: Ad Delivery vs CDP

Perspection vs RudderStack: Ad Delivery vs CDP

Compare Perspection and RudderStack for e-commerce tracking. RudderStack offers open-source warehouse-native CDP; Perspection delivers accuracy.

RudderStack is an open-source, warehouse-native customer data platform with 200+ integrations and SQL-based transformations. Perspection is a turnkey conversion-delivery platform for e-commerce with 9 ad destinations, EMQ coaching, and a 90-day click-ID vault. Teams with data engineering resources and warehouse-first architecture choose RudderStack; teams needing immediate ad-platform conversion accuracy without infrastructure management choose Perspection.

What is the core difference between Perspection and RudderStack?

RudderStack is a developer-first CDP that stores customer data in the team's own data warehouse and requires engineering resources to configure transformations, pipelines, and infrastructure. Perspection is a managed conversion-delivery platform that processes e-commerce events through a 5-stage pipeline (validate, deduplicate, normalize, enrich, dispatch) and delivers events to 9 ad platforms with platform-specific formatting — no warehouse setup required.

RudderStack's warehouse-native architecture means customer data lives in the team's own Snowflake, BigQuery, Redshift, or PostgreSQL instance. RudderStack treats the warehouse as the source of truth and syncs audience segments and transformations directly from warehouse tables. The approach gives engineering teams full control over data modeling and transformation logic.

Perspection takes the opposite approach to infrastructure ownership. Rather than requiring teams to provision and manage warehouse infrastructure, Perspection provides a managed pipeline that handles event validation, deduplication, normalization, enrichment, and dispatch automatically. Teams connect ad platforms and e-commerce sources through OAuth flows and configuration screens, not SQL queries and infrastructure provisioning.

The infrastructure difference has real operational implications. RudderStack teams manage warehouse costs, query performance, schema migrations, and connector maintenance. Perspection teams manage destination configuration and conversion optimization — the pipeline infrastructure is handled entirely by the platform.

How do RudderStack and Perspection differ in ad-platform delivery?

RudderStack sends events to ad platforms through the same generic destination connector framework used for all 200+ integrations. Perspection formats each event according to the specific API schema required by each ad platform — Meta CAPI, Google Ads Enhanced Conversions, TikTok Events API — and scores Event Match Quality per destination to maximize attribution accuracy.

Feature

RudderStack

Perspection

Architecture

Open-source, warehouse-native

Managed SaaS pipeline

Total destinations

200+

9 ad + 4 e-commerce

Ad-platform formatting

Generic connector framework

Platform-specific formatting

Event Match Quality coaching

No

Yes, per destination

Click-ID vault

No

90-day (Redis hot + PostgreSQL persistent)

Dead-letter queue

Basic retry

4 retry strategies + revenue tracking

Conversion reconciliation

No

Yes, against platform APIs

SQL transformations

Yes, warehouse-native

No (automatic pipeline)

Self-hosting option

Yes

No

Data warehouse required

Yes (recommended)

No (BigQuery export available)

Consent enforcement

Basic

3 modes + Google Consent Mode v2

E-commerce platforms

Shopify (basic)

Shopify, WooCommerce, Shopee, Lazada

Setup time

Days to weeks

Under 5 minutes

Engineering resources needed

Significant

Minimal

Pricing

Free tier + usage-based

Usage-based, 14-day free trial

Does RudderStack require a data warehouse?

RudderStack strongly recommends a data warehouse as the central data store. RudderStack's core value proposition — warehouse-native identity resolution, SQL-based audience building, and reverse ETL — depends on having a warehouse like Snowflake, BigQuery, or Redshift provisioned and maintained. Teams without warehouse infrastructure lose access to RudderStack's most differentiating features.

Perspection does not require a data warehouse. Event data flows through Perspection's managed pipeline and dispatches to ad platforms automatically. For teams that want warehouse access, Perspection offers BigQuery export.

The warehouse dependency creates a cost consideration beyond RudderStack's own pricing. Snowflake, BigQuery, and Redshift charge based on storage and compute usage. A team running RudderStack needs to budget for both RudderStack licensing and warehouse infrastructure costs, which can scale significantly with event volume.

How does each platform handle identity resolution?

RudderStack provides warehouse-native identity resolution that merges user profiles across touchpoints using SQL-based merge rules within the team's data warehouse. Perspection provides server-side identity stitching with a device graph optimized for ad-platform attribution — matching anonymous sessions to known users for higher conversion match rates rather than building full customer profiles.

RudderStack's identity resolution is designed for building unified customer profiles across the entire customer journey. Perspection's identity resolution is designed specifically to maximize the number of conversion events that can be attributed back to ad clicks and impressions.

Perspection's device graph connects anonymous browsing sessions to known user identities across devices and browsers. When a visitor clicks an ad on mobile and completes a purchase on desktop, Perspection's identity stitching links the two sessions, enabling cross-device attribution that improves conversion match rates for ad platforms.

What about data privacy and consent?

RudderStack offers basic consent integrations and data governance features. Perspection enforces consent at the processing-pipeline level with 3 enforcement modes — Strict (block unless explicit consent), Standard (honor consent signals), and Permissive (collect with opt-out). Perspection also forwards Google Consent Mode v2 signals and applies automatic SHA-256 PII hashing before events leave the pipeline.

RudderStack's self-hosting option gives teams complete control over where data is processed and stored — a significant advantage for organizations with strict data sovereignty requirements. Perspection operates as a managed SaaS platform, removing infrastructure management entirely while providing automatic SHA-256 PII hashing and pipeline-level consent enforcement.

How does the total cost of ownership compare?

RudderStack's total cost includes RudderStack licensing (free open-source tier or paid cloud plans), data warehouse costs (Snowflake, BigQuery, or Redshift compute and storage), and engineering time for setup, transformation development, and ongoing maintenance. Perspection's total cost is usage-based pricing with no infrastructure overhead, no warehouse costs, and minimal engineering time due to the under-5-minute setup process.

For a mid-size e-commerce team processing 10 million events per month, the RudderStack total cost of ownership includes the RudderStack cloud plan, warehouse compute costs for processing and storing event data, and the engineering salary cost of maintaining the pipeline. Perspection's total cost for the same volume is the usage-based platform fee alone.

When should a team choose RudderStack?

Teams should choose RudderStack when data engineering capacity and warehouse infrastructure are already in place. RudderStack excels at:

  • Warehouse-first architecture: Teams that want customer data stored and modeled in their own warehouse benefit from RudderStack's native warehouse integrations.

  • Custom transformations: Teams needing SQL-based or JavaScript transformations on event data before forwarding to destinations get full flexibility with RudderStack.

  • Self-hosting requirements: Organizations with strict security policies that require self-hosted infrastructure can deploy RudderStack on their own servers.

  • Developer-first workflows: Engineering teams that prefer API-first configuration, version-controlled pipeline definitions, and programmatic destination management find RudderStack's developer experience superior.

  • Reverse ETL: Teams needing to sync data from the warehouse back to marketing tools benefit from RudderStack's reverse ETL capabilities, which activate warehouse data without building custom pipelines.

Can teams run RudderStack and Perspection together?

Yes, RudderStack and Perspection serve complementary functions. RudderStack handles warehouse-native data modeling, audience building, and broad data routing. Perspection handles conversion delivery to ad platforms with EMQ coaching, click-ID enrichment, and DLQ retry. Teams using both get RudderStack's data engineering flexibility and Perspection's ad-delivery accuracy.

The complementary approach works well for teams that already have warehouse infrastructure and want to add specialized ad-platform delivery quality. RudderStack manages the data pipeline from source to warehouse and activates audiences across marketing tools. Perspection manages the conversion delivery pipeline to ad platforms with platform-specific formatting and quality assurance.

When should a team choose Perspection?

Teams should choose Perspection when ad-platform conversion accuracy matters more than warehouse data modeling. Perspection excels at:

  • Immediate deployment: E-commerce teams without dedicated data engineers can deploy Perspection in under 5 minutes and start improving ad-platform match quality immediately.

  • Ad delivery reliability: Teams running paid campaigns across Meta, Google, TikTok, Pinterest, Snapchat, LinkedIn, Reddit, and Bing need the DLQ retry system and conversion reconciliation that RudderStack does not provide.

  • APAC marketplace support: Teams selling on Shopee and Lazada need COD confirmation tracking and marketplace-specific conversion events.

  • EMQ optimization: Teams focused on improving Return on Ad Spend benefit from per-destination EMQ coaching that directly impacts ad-platform algorithm performance.

  • No infrastructure management: Teams that do not want to provision, maintain, or pay for data warehouse infrastructure benefit from Perspection's fully managed pipeline.

  • Offline conversion upload: Teams uploading offline sales data (CSV, up to 10,000 records per batch) to ad platforms benefit from Perspection's built-in offline conversion pipeline.

  • First-party domain automation: Perspection's auto DNS provisioning across 5 providers with automatic TLS eliminates manual domain configuration that server-side tracking typically requires.

Sources and References

Related Articles

Feature comparisons verified through the Perspection product dashboard and published documentation, cross-referenced with RudderStack's publicly available documentation and open-source repository as of February 2026.

"RudderStack gives engineering teams full control over the data pipeline. Perspection gives marketing and e-commerce teams immediate conversion accuracy without needing that engineering team. The right choice depends on whether the bottleneck is data infrastructure or ad-platform delivery." — Senior Data Infrastructure Consultant

Data Pipeline for Digital Marketing and Business Analytics

Contact Us

info@perspection.app

Data Pipeline for Digital Marketing and Business Analytics

Contact Us

info@perspection.app